By using this site, you agree to our Privacy Policy and our Terms of Use. Close
Ronster316 said:
Can't quote at work.............

Top Gear UK is fantastic.

It is, I'm sad to see their budgets slowly decrease and the number of episodes per season decrease...



Check out my entertainment gaming channel!
^^/